The Posture Of Prayer
Posture can be defined as “the position in which someone holds their body when standing or sitting.” That is primarily how we think of posture. However, another meaning of the word is “an approach or attitude.” I want to focus on posture in relation to prayer in the message today, and I am not referring to posture in an outward, physical sense.
Scripture References: Luke 7:1-10
